Halmstad, April 14, 2011
The Meeting resolved to approve the Board of Directors' proposal of a dividend for fiscal year 2010 of SEK 2.00 per share. April 19, 2011 was set as the record date for the dividend. It is expected that the dividend will be disbursed by Euroclear Sweden on April 26, 2011.
The Meeting resolved to adopt the income statement and balance sheet of HMS Networks AB submitted by the Board of Directors as well as the consolidated income statement and balance sheet. The Board and the President were discharged from liability for the 2010 fiscal year.

HMS Networks AB (publ) is a world-leading supplier of communication technology for industrial automation. Sales amounted to SEK 345 million in 2010. Over 90% of these sales were to customers located outside Sweden. All development and the major portion of manufacturing is carried out at the head office in Halmstad. Sales offices are located in Japan, China, Germany, Denmark, India, UK, USA, Italy and France. HMS has 190 employees and produces network interface cards and products to interconnect different networks under the trademark Anybus®. The network interface cards are embedded in automation equipment such as inverter drives, robots, control systems and sensors. This allows subcomponents in machines to communicate with one another and with different networks in order to build more efficient and flexible automation systems with reduced energy consumption.HMS is listed on NASDAQ-OMX Nordic Exchange in Stockholm in the category Small Cap, Information Technology.
